Pie charts have traditionally been a straightforward and user-friendly way to demonstrate the composition of a whole, with each slice representing a fraction of the whole. However, as the scope and variety of data have expanded, pie charts started to encounter their limitations, most notably difficulties with readability when segments are too numerous or too small.
